Despite Halo Infinite ranking in the list of popular games on Xbox Game Pass, fans are fed up. Xbox Game Studios released Halo Infinite in late 2021, giving fans a brand new title of the series. The game dropped as the sixth edition of the entire Halo franchise and the third in the “Reclaimer Saga.” Fans highly appreciated this release, as it persuaded them to try their hands on this fresh title. 

Xbox churned a massive player base during the initial time of Halo Infinite’s release as players from different parts of the world purchased the game. However, as time passed, players walked out of the game as they complained about facing multiple problems.

Fans baffled as Halo Infinite lists under the popular category on Xbox Game Pass

On July 22, 2022, popular video game journalist Benji-sales posted a photo featuring the list of popular games on Xbox Game Pass. The picture showcased some top-grossing games, such as FIFA 22, Forza Horizon 4 and 5, Rainbow Six Siege, and a few others. Fans highly appreciated this list, as it featured some of their most loved titles.

However, they could believe in one game that ranked on this list, as the title had received massive negative feedback in the past.

It was none other than Microsoft’s flagship shooter series, Halo. For those uninitiated, 343 Industries is the developer of Halo Infinite, a game that came out last year in November. The title turned into a grand success as the franchise witnessed a sharp incline in sales. But, as time passed, the player count dropped drastically as players could not find teammates to play with. 

Here’s what a fan had to say about Halo’s current situation in the market. “Even if 60k players are playing Halo on Xbox, 20m tried it initially. So Halo lost 97% + of its player base in a matter of months. You love to see it!”

However, another fan had a different take on this as he said, “Using this as a point of reference you could make an educated assumption that Halo’s CCU must be more than 60k as PWS was below Halo at this point. It’s far higher than Steam numbers of about 4k fanboys use, that’s for sure.”

In conclusion, it is rare to see a game with such a low player count rank under the popular list, as there are multiple games on Xbox Game Pass that are doing much better.
